An invoice is a detailed list of goods shipped or services rendered, with an account of all costs - an itemized bill. A job invoice is an invoice detailing work that has been done.

The correct format for an invoice includes essential components such as your business name, contact information, and the details of the client. Use a Rhode Island Invoice Template for Accountant to provide a standard layout that contains itemized billing, totals, and payment instructions. Consistency in formatting helps maintain professionalism and aids in quicker payment processing.

When filling out an invoice pad, use a template to maintain consistency and professionalism. Start by recording the date, invoice number, and client details at the top. For clarity, write descriptions of the services rendered and their respective prices.
